Hello Sensationalists,

After 3 years I have upgraded my phone to an HTC One and would like to sell my old phone.

It is currently running ICS Android Revolution HD 7.3.

What I would like to do is wipe all data from my SD drive and sell the phone with a pre-installed latest version of Android Revolution. I have found several tools for erasing but do not want to brick my phone or do anything rash, so here I am asking the pro's :) :

What would be the best way to erase all data from my HTC Sensation (full erase, non recoverable) and provide the buyer with a clean installation of the phone?

I believe the factory reset is no longer possible due to the custom ROM installation etc. (been a while since I have worked with the phone so not sure).

Please be easy on me with the technical terms and abbreviations, I'm a little rusty :angel:.

Many thanks in advance! :D

by formating anything from 4ext won't brick the device at all
by the way 4ext is not on sdcard
it has its own partition in emmc:)
I did not know that, thanks! I'll just use a program from my PC then to wipe all data, then do a format all partitions (except SDcard) and do a clean installation of Android Revolution 7.3 ICS for the new buyer. This should suffice then right? Will this also wipe the data on my phone, numbers etc.? (I will destroy my simcard since I won't need it any more).

It worked btw, a full format from windows 7 made it impossible to recover data by using recovery programs. All data was wiped and new OS is running :). Thanks a lot!
